The old Schroeder brass, made from hornet cases is lower capacity. I have lots of the better Fiocchi brass and Tom Thomas was reported to have thousands of cases, never knew if it went up in the Outdoorsman's fire a few years back. |

17 CCM (Cooper Centerfire Magnum)
Dungheap.. I find the Midsouth and Midway nightmares & varmint express (made for them by Nosler) all the time. Shoot thousands in my 17/s. Maybe not quite as good as the Nosler z-max, but they shoot very well and are reasonable and available. Bill K
